Decorating Basics: Defining Your Style and Needs

Defining your personal style is the first step to creating a comfortable living space. Think about what you admire in terms of colors, textures, and general aesthetics. Browse through blogs for inspiration and collect images that appeal to your sense. Once you have a clear understanding of your style preferences, you can start thinking about your needs.

Create a list of the essential furniture pieces you require for each room. Factor in your lifestyle and habits. For example, if you frequently welcome guests, you may need a larger dining table. If you have a home office, a supportive chair is vital.

Keep in mind to assess your space carefully before buying any furniture. This will confirm that your new pieces accommodate comfortably and maximize the available space.
